Identifying Core Traits of Your Ideal Audience
A crucial first step in connecting with your audience is identifying their core characteristics. This includes demographic information such as age, location, and profession, as well as psychographics like interests, challenges, and goals. For instance, Archer IT Solutions’ typical customers are website owners, small-business developers, and IT managers seeking technical reliability and responsive support. Each of these segments has different motivations for engagement—ranging from better website uptime to customized IT support options.
Understanding audience behaviors can also be fueled by analytics tools. Platforms such as Google Analytics or Hotjar provide insights into user navigation paths, dwell time, and bounce rates. For example, eye-tracking studies from the Nielsen Norman Group show that viewers’ eyes naturally gravitate toward the top left of a website interface—making this area valuable for calls to action and headlines. Emphasizing this visual flow helps improve both retention and conversion.

Common plugin compatibility issues may occur when third-party tools or themes conflict with hosting configurations. To troubleshoot, ensure:
- All plugins are regularly updated.
- Themes are compatible with your CMS version.
- You disable new plugins one by one to find conflicts.
